From click-pawl fly reels for traditional simplicity to versatile cassette fly reels with interchangeable spools, we cater to both classic and modern preferences. Whether you're fishing freshwater streams or battling saltwater giants, we’ve got the best flyfishing reel for every environment.
Finding the right reel weight is essential for balance and performance. Our range includes lightweight 3/4 weight fly reels for finesse fishing and durable 8wt fly reels for handling larger fish. For saltwater adventures, our saltwater fly reels feature corrosion-resistant materials and powerful drag systems, ensuring reliability in the harshest conditions.

The best flyfishing reel is one that is built tough, and has a smooth drag system that is sealed from the elements. Quality fly reels are machined out of aircraft grade aluminium and anodised for extra protection; while entry level models tend to be made from weaker cast aluminium, or even plastic.
Fly reels are specifically designed to hold fly lines which are quite thick and totally unlike normal fishing line. Large arbor reels are better as they reduce coiling of the line which can lead to tangles. They also allow you to wind the line in faster, which will help you land more fish.
The best fly reels can cost over a thousand dollars, but that doesn’t mean you can’t catch fish using a more budget friendly option. If you spend more, you’ll end up with a reel that is reliable, and will last a lifetime.
Reel size is determined by the line weight you’ll be fishing. So start with the line, and then select a reel to suit the fly line weight. Bigger reels hold heavier fly lines and often feature more rugged drag systems for stopping big fish.
You don’t have to have an expensive reel but they are more pleasurable to fish. They’re lighter, have smoother drags that are more easily adjusted, and they have large arbors that help wind line in faster. Premium fly reels are made to such a high level of quality that you’d expect them to last a lifetime. Maybe even two lifetimes!
Reels are sized to match the weight of the rod. For example, a 6 weight rod needs a 6 weight line, which will fit on a reel sized for a 6 weight. Reel balance is another consideration but we believe lighter is almost always better.
